Radisson Hotel Tapatío Guadalajara is a low-key option situated on leafy grounds in the El Tapatío area of San Pedro Tlaquepaque. The hotel is set 12 km from Parque Agua Azul and about 16 km from the historic Guadalajara Cathedral, offering guests a peaceful base while staying within reach of key city attractions. Nearby landmarks include Mercado Libertad, a large indoor market, and the striking Parroquia El Expiatorio Eucarístico church.
The property features practical amenities such as an outdoor pool, a gym, and a game room. There are two bars on-site, including the Discoteque Memorie's, known for its positive reviews. Guests can also take advantage of the restaurant and nightclub facilities. The hotel caters to a diverse crowd and is noted as LGBTQ+ friendly. Check-in starts at 15:00, with check-out by noon.
